Escrito por:
Com o auxílio da internet nos dias atuais, reinventar a roda se torna cada vez mais desnecessário. Agilidade em programar sites e sistemas é fundamental e, em se tratando disso, o WordPress é uma das ferramentas mais utilizadas atualmente. Porém, é necessário prestar atenção em pontos que podem ser cruciais na entrega de um site otimizado e mais veloz.
Confira alguns deles:
Existe uma variedade de plugins que auxiliam na velocidade de websites criados utilizando o WordPress. Esses plugins geram arquivos de cache, facilitando a leitura e gravação de conteúdos de um site. Podemos citar: Autoptimize e W3 Total Cache.
Assim como os plugins de cache, existe uma infinidade de otimizadores de imagens que comprimem todas as fotos ou figuras que são armazenadas na plataforma, o que gera menos tempo para se carregar as páginas e posts. Alguns otimizadores: SMUSH, TINY e PNG.
Há diversas extensões de arquivos para imagens, porém as mais indicadas para web são JPG, PNG e GIF. No entanto, alguns outros tipos de arquivos também são recomendados, como: WEBP (lê-se: weppy) e SVG (para ilustrações em curva).
Deve-se ter em mente que nem todos os navegadores suportam esses formatos, mas cada vez mais suportes são oferecidos.
O WEBP compacta melhor as imagens para web e é um formato cada dia mais utilizado, já o SVG é perfeito para formatos em curva, deixando que a imagem tenha menor tamanho e maior resolução em diversos formatos de tela.
Podemos compactar o conteúdo de um site, permitindo, assim, menor utilização de dados durante o carregamento do mesmo. Geralmente os provedores de hospedagem possuem esse recurso, mas também podemos especificar no arquivo htaccess, que fica no diretório raiz do site (geralmente o public_html);
Redes de Distribuição de Conteúdo (CDN) são uma boa maneira para aumentar a velocidade de carregamento para imagens e conteúdo multimídia em geral, assim como arquivos JavasScript e CSS. Por meio de uma rede de servidores geograficamente próximos ao usuário, guardam dados do site, diminuindo muito o tempo que eles trafegam na rede, principalmente quando há uma distância significativa do provedor de hospedagem.
Muitas vezes há instalações desnecessárias de plugins e temas, gerando queda de desempenho no WordPress, além de aumentar o risco de invasões. O ideal é utilizar apenas o necessário e implementar pequenas alterações utilizando temas filhos ou recursos como HOOKS.
Minificar significa reduzir o tamanho de arquivos por meio de remoção de espaços, comentários e caracteres. Com esse recurso, é possível, muitas vezes, chegar em 30% menos conteúdo nesses arquivos, diminuindo assim o tempo de carregamento.
O banco de dados é onde são armazenados a maioria dos dados e de configuração do WordPress, temas e plugins. Uma das técnicas utilizadas para aumentar a performance de um site em WordPress é otimizá-los, eliminando os que não são mais necessários e que apenas geram ‘lixo’.
Um sistema atualizado muitas vezes permite melhora de desempenho de um site como um todo, pois os desenvolvedores geralmente corrigem bugs e otimizam melhor seus códigos. Sempre se deve realizar backups por segurança antes de atualizar quaisquer dados no site, pois isso diminui o risco de algo dar errado e não ter como voltar.
Muita gente não leva em consideração que a velocidade dos servidores conta muito em termos de desempenho de um site. Memória, velocidade de CPU e espaço em disco são exemplos de recursos que devem ser bem configurados e dimensionados de acordo com o site. Servidores lentos vão deixar suas páginas com carregamento mais lento.
Compartilhar